Up for sale is a 1982 D Copper circulated Lincoln Cent, made during the 1982 transition year when the mint began to change the make-up of the penny to zinc from copper to save money, since the cost of copper was increasing. The copper penny was made of 95% copper plus 5% tin and zinc. This penny weighs 3.1 grams. The new copper plated zinc penny weighs 2.5 grams. Both kinds of pennies were minted in 1982. The difference in weight is the best way to tell them apart.
